A passenger train crashed into a car transporter at a level crossing in Insheim on Monday evening. This is reported by the Nonstopmedia news agency.
Shortly after the accident, numerous people left Emergency calls a. According to current information, a total of four people were injured. When emergency services arrived, the truck was already engulfed in flames. The trigger was apparently ignited operating fluids.
The fire department’s operations manager, Jürgen Fink, reports: “The first measure was first aid. Once it was clear that the people were off the train, firefighting began immediately. And the fire was under control relatively quickly.”

After the collision came that Train about 300 meters behind Railway crossing to stand. All passengers were able to leave the train independently. At least three passengers on the regional express were slightly injured. The driver of the truck was able to get to safety before the collision.
However, he was seriously injured by the flying vehicle parts. The reason for the collision was apparently increased traffic volume: Due to the closure of a nearby motorway, numerous road users had to take a detour. There was a backlog there. As a result, the truck came to a stop on the railway crossing. The exact cause of the accident is part of the police investigation.
